A Woman's Choice
A Woman's Choice, serving Lakeland and its surrounding communities since 1987, offers compassionate, Christ-centered care to women and men facing unplanned pregnancies. Our services include pregnancy tests, ultrasounds, and testing for STI's, all of which are offered at no cost to our clients. In addition to medical services, we also provide information to inform women and men about all of the options for their pregnancy, specifically discussing alternatives to abortion.
When our patients choose life, they are able to participate in several programs that are designed to help them learn about parenting and make healthy choices. Simultaneously, we provide support with baby and maternity items to help them stock their nursery up to one year after the baby is born. Additional programs we provide include sexual health and relationship education and post-abortion care. At the core of all of our programs and services, the goal of our ministry is to share the hope of the Gospel of Jesus Christ with our patients, so they may choose life for themselves and their babies.
